Progressive Versus Fixed Betting Systems

A progressive betting system aims to capitalize on winning streaks by increasing your bet size after each win, while reducing it after each loss. The Martingale system, a well-known progressive strategy, involves doubling your bet after every loss, theoretically guaranteeing a win eventually. However, this system can quickly deplete your bankroll if you encounter a prolonged losing streak. A fixed betting system, on the other hand, maintains a consistent bet size regardless of previous outcomes. This approach offers greater stability and reduces the risk of rapid losses, but it may also limit your potential profits during winning streaks. The best approach depends on your individual risk tolerance and financial discipline.
